The Grace Museum, located in the heart of Abilene, Texas, is a delightful destination that combines history, art, and community spirit in a beautiful setting. This well-curated museum serves as a testament to the rich cultural tapestry of the region, featuring rotating exhibitions that spotlight local artists, historical artifacts, and various thematic collections. The museum’s architecture is a stunning blend of historic and modern design, making it not only a center for art and history but also a visual treat for visitors. As you step inside, you are greeted by an array of engaging displays that tell the story of Abilene and its surrounding areas. The museum caters to diverse interests, showcasing everything from contemporary art installations to captivating historical narratives. Families will find the interactive exhibits particularly appealing, as they provide an educational experience for children and adults alike. The Grace Museum also hosts special events, workshops, and lectures, making it a vibrant hub for cultural activities. Getting There
-
Walking
If you are starting from the Abilene Convention Center, exit the building and head north on South 1st Street. Continue straight for about 0.5 miles. You will pass the Abilene Public Library on your left. After reaching the intersection with Cypress Street, turn left and walk for about three blocks until you arrive at 102 Cypress Street. The Grace Museum will be on your right.
-
Public Transit
If you are near the Abilene Public Library, you can catch the CityLink bus route 1 or 2. Board the bus and travel towards the Downtown Abilene stop. Once you get off, walk south on Cypress Street for two blocks until you reach 102 Cypress Street. The Grace Museum will be on your left.
-
Bicycling
If you have access to a bicycle, start from the Abilene City Hall. Head north on North 1st Street and then turn east onto Cypress Street. Continue for about 0.7 miles; the Grace Museum will be located on your left at 102 Cypress Street. There are bike racks available near the entrance.
